With each new release of windows 10, we see more and more useful tools being ported from linux. How to enable openssh server in windows 10 winaero. After applying ptfs for 5733sc1, sshsftpscp connections to. Scripting the openssh, sftp, and scp utilities on i presented by scott klement. Contribute to powershellwin32 openssh development by creating an account on github. The openssl project does not distribute any code in binary form, and does not officially recommend any specific binary distributions. Ibm portable utilities for i 5733sc1 1 5050 openssh, openssl, zlib.
No need to compile anything or jump through any hoops, just click. Is there a way to open a window in a remote machine via ssh. Dec 14, 2017 ssh kept quiet microsoft quietly snuck an ssh client and server into latest windows 10 update theyre currently labelled as beta. With the release of the april 2018 update, the openssh client is now officially out of beta and is also installed by default in windows 10. Openssh 64 bit download x 64bit download x64bit download freeware, shareware and software downloads. It works well and you can give it a try to connect to a remote ssh server and gain access.
Jun 21, 2016 this utility can convert openssh private key files into puttys format thus you can connect to vps using openssh key on windows with the added security that ssh keys provide. Add secure shell support to windows with openssh by brien posey in microsoft on april 18, 2003, 12. Conquer the ibm i world with openssh toronto users group. To install openssh, start settings then go to apps apps and features manage optional features. As for the binaries above the following disclaimer applies. Remote operations are done using ssh, scp, and sftp. Scan this list to see if openssh client is already installed. Here is how to do this on a windows desktop for remote access to a linux server. Currently, the builtin windows 10 openssh client is in beta. Download putty a free ssh and telnet client for windows.
Setting up and scripting the openssh, sftp and scp. You must install the license program option ibm portable utilities for i5os 5733sc1 prior. But if you want to use public key authentication, then they are needed. Let us not waste more time and proceed to install openssh server. How to install the most recent version of openssl on. In this article youll learn how to install and configure the openssh server on windows server 2019 and configure authentication to work using passwords and keys. Heres the best sftp servers for ssh file transfers.
We upgraded some systems a while ago and i just noticed that some of the systems dont have the ssh server. Download the latest openssh for windows binaries package openssh win64. The scp secure copy command uses the ssh protocol for copying files between remote and local servers download file using ssh. Installing and configuring openssh on windows server 2019. Unlike the open source alternatives tectia ssh windows server comes with professional support services, and fully supports advances security features such as certificate authentication and ssh key management. The fastest way to get started with ssh is with a free trial download of our tectia ssh clientserver no credit card required. This works in either a powershell window or a command prompt window, so use whichever you prefer. Openssh is the premier connectivity tool for remote login with the ssh protocol. Download the latest openssh for windows binaries package opensshwin64. Dec 14, 2017 of course, users using the windows subsystem for linux have already been able to use ssh in windows 10, but the addition of the builtin openssh client right in windows 10 will be a welcome. Rstlicpgm licpgm5733sc1 devoptxx option1 rstobjpgm. How to convert openssh to ssh2 and vise versa unixmantra.
It encrypts all traffic to eliminate eavesdropping, connection hijacking, and other. Ssh secure shell for workstations is a flexible client ssh allowing to connect in a secured way to remote applications. Forms can be printed to any ibm i, network or windows printer. I have replicated the build onto a server, i can get password authentication working fine, but when i use the keys i get the following issue. Download latest version setupssh38120040709nsissource. The type of key to be generated is specified with the t option. Jun 01, 2018 download openssh for windows for free. Enabling the hidden openssh server in windows 10 fall. Windows can be also downloaded from our putty download. Some third parties provide openssl compatible engines. Youll also learn how to configure openssh client on windows 10 to authenticate with an ssh server using keys. Installing openssh from the settings ui on windows server 2019 or windows 10 1809. Installing sftpssh server on windows using openssh winscp. The ssh options, however, are important and useful for some people.
Download free ssh clients, sshsftp servers and demos. How to install an openssh serverclient on a windows 2016. Ssh provides strong hosttohost and user authentication as well as secure encrypted communications over the internet. I cant, however, for the life of me figure out where i can install sshd on my 7.
An informal list of third party products can be found on the wiki some third parties provide openssl compatible engines. As always, the new functions are delivered while retaining the industryleading securability features for which ibm. Batch scp download example using password authentication. Installation of openssh for windows microsoft docs. Ssh2 is a more secure, efficient, and portable version of ssh. Scripting the openssh, sftp, and scp utilities on i scott klement. If youre on a client desktop machine like windows 10 or windows 2008 r2 and. After this a coworker, using the according private key will be able to log into the system as the user who runs this command. It includes all the features youll ever need when connecting to your favourite ssh2 or telnet server to read mail, manage server, use irssi or even.
In mobaxterm go to the toolsmobakeygen ssh key generator, and with putty run the puttygen executable both of these methods will result in displaying a very similar window which can be used to generate or load an existing key. First, we had the windows subsystem for linux, which is awesome, and now we have a builtin openssh. Openssl 32bit download 2020 latest for windows 10, 8, 7. Install win32 openssh powershellwin32openssh wiki github. Download plink a command line interface for the putty backends that packs several options for ssh connections, such as dynamic port forwarding and compression. As of nov 1st 2016, active development on windows for openssh is being done in. Winscp is a free sftp, scp, s3, webdav, and ftp client for windows. Setting up and scripting the openssh, sftp and scp utilities. Putty is one of the most popular windows ssh client.
Key management with ssh add, ssh keysign, ssh keyscan, and ssh keygen. Download the latest version of ssh secure shell windows. In this tutorial, we will teach you how to install open ssh to windows. How to enable and use windows 10s new builtin ssh commands. I am having issues setting up openssh for windows, using public key authentication.
The instructions here are very clear and organized. It kept complaining about the sshd user not having the correct permissions. I know that ssh x redirects to my local remote windows but is there a way to open that windows in the remote machine and keep it alive after disconect open it in a locallogged user. Copssh is an openssh server and client implementation for windows systems with an administration gui. File transfer and public key authentication with openssh. Converting ssh and putty keys to the openssh format.
Open a command prompt and change to the installation directory program files\ openssh is the default. Win32win64 openssl installer for windows shining light. How to install the most recent version of openssl on windows 10 in 64 bit in the age of cyber warfare, being paranoid is the only reasonable attitude and that means, among other things, being paranoid about software updates. Ssh allows you to connect to another computer just like a telnet session, except that it is encrypted. Openssh client and server are installable features of windows 10 1809. First, you may notice some differences when you download this weeks edition. Connecting two servers running different type of ssh can be a danting task if you does not know how to convert the key. Heres how to enable the builtin windows 10 openssh client. Note that the file wont be unpacked, and wont include any dependencies. Ssh, which is an acronym for secure shell, was designed and created to provide the best security when accessing another computer remotely. Microsoft, windows, and the windows logo are trademarks of microsoft corporation in the united states, other. As the administrator, install sshd and ssh agent services. An installer for a minimal installation of the cygwin environment suitable for running an openssh server on the windows platform.
Authenticated users should and only have read and execute. Install and configure openssh server on windows server. If windows firewall is running, add 22tcp port to allow ssh connection like follows. Dec 12, 2017 heres how to enable the builtin windows 10 openssh client. Putty is open source software that is available with source code and is developed and supported by a group of volunteers. The most widely used sftp ssh server on the planet. Together these programs replace rlogin and rsh, and provide secure encrypted communications between two untrusted hosts over an insecure network. Lightweight sftp, scp, ssh server for windows from authors of this site. It provides the highest level of data communication security. To get links to latest downloads this wiki page extract contents of the latest build to c. It encrypts all traffic to eliminate eavesdropping, connection hijacking, and other attacks. I have this working on my local desktop and can ssh with a key from unix machines or other openssh for windows machines. Openssh for windows a free, windows, implementation of the ssh protocol developed by the.
A separate team converts openssh to a portable release which runs on all operating systems. Microsoft adding a builtin openssh client to windows 10. You will want to use something like psexec with h to elevate the process. I know that to run ssh to access the remote server, i can use putty. Is it shipped with install media or something i have to download. Microsoft quietly snuck an ssh client and server into latest. If invoked without any arguments, ssh keygen will generate an rsa key. I know this document seems long, but it shouldnt be too difficult to follow. Nov 24, 2017 it doesnt seem to be well known and i couldnt find it on the windows 10 release notes. This project offers openssl for windows static as well as shared. There are a number of free and commercial ssh clients available for windows.
The win32win64 openssl installation project is dedicated to providing a simple installation of openssl for microsoft windows. But this command needs to run locally, i do know how to use putty to do this. Go to the official site belo and download openssh for windows. Top 4 download periodically updates software information of openssh 8. When using authentication based on keys as opposed to a password, you have to create the key paira private key and a public keyon your local machine, then transfer the public key to the server and install it there.
It is easy to set up and easy to use through the simple, effective installer. In addition, openssh provides a large suite of secure tunneling capabilities, several authentication methods, and sophisticated configuration options. Now it is possible to just use your favorite ssh client instead of rdp or windows subsystem for linux. How to create openssh keys on a windows desktop for remote. The opposite converting openssh to ssh2 keys is also possible, of course. Entering option 5 on the selection line and then specify lf for the stream file eol. Contribute to powershellwin32openssh development by creating an account on github. Windows 10 openssh client installed by default in april. How to download file from server using ssh tecadmin. Openssh is the open source version of the secure shell ssh tools used by administrators of linux and other non windows for crossplatform management of remote systems.
Openssh 01 configure ssh server 02 configure ssh client 03 ssh kaypair authentication 04 change default shell. The listing of these third party products does not imply any endorsement by the openssl project, and these organizations are not affiliated in any way with openssl other than by the reference to their independent web sites here. Download openssl 32bit for windows pc from filehorse. Windows server 2019 and the most recent version of windows 10 come with the capability of installing ssh client and an ssh server. Putty is an ssh and telnet client, developed originally by simon tatham for the windows platform. Not only does it encrypt the remote session, it also provides better authentication facilities, as well as features like secure file transfer and network port forwarding so that you can increase the security of other network protocols. Ssh is the most secure protocol for accessing servers these days. Puttygen is a free opensource application can be downloaded from their official website. Microsoft, windows, and the windows logo are trademarks of microsoft corporation in the united. You can now use the ssh client by running the ssh command. Feb 10, 2016 if your windows is at 64bit, be sure that you use a 64bit file manager to copy ssh lsa.
Yet another useful shared source project has recently been posted to codeplex, this is open ssh for windows ce mike. After finish the installation, i followed below instructions to setup passwd. Aug 15, 2017 if veracrypt requires admin elevation which i believe it does runas wont elevate. We will teach you how to download open ssh for windows. Winscp is an open source free ssh client for windows with the focus on. Applying ptfs to 5733sc1 openssh can cause sshsftpscp connections to fail with error messages in regards to not matching ciphers. This guide is based on windows, but every program here has linuxmac equivalents, and in most cases theyre builtin. Entering option 5 on the selection line and then specify lf for the stream file eol option. Copssh packages portable openssh, cygwin and some popular utilites, plus implementing some best practices regarding security. It includes most of the features available on linux.
Openssh client and server are installable features of. Install win32 openssh test release note these considerations and project scope first download the latest build of openssh. The ordinary user or student need not worry about them. In this article, we will discuss 10 of the best free sftp servers for windows that are available for you to download and quickly install and begin using. If the openssh client was properly installed, you will see the help. Execute a windows program from ssh opening a veracrypt. It works out of the box so no additional software is needed. You can be sure your business partners who use ssh will support openssh. In this case, my windows 10 client was the ssh server or target. Ssh secure shell is a multipurpose protocol for secure system administration and file transfers. During the telnet session, a lot of information passes between the pc and the remote machine, including your password, the contents of your email messages and basically anything that can be viewed on the screen or typed in at the keyboard. Scripting the openssh, sftp, and scp utilities on i. The ssh client for windows 10 free download and software. Installing an openssh serverclient on a windows 2016 server arms the user with a multifunction set of clientserver utilities that facilitate a secure environment when logging into or transferring files to your windows server remotely.
553 730 1281 177 1101 1586 1281 186 158 1655 191 1184 282 1214 295 1328 1441 861 1379 702 639 839 1238 642 1194 1019 737 943 703 1395 1178 1413 1473 518 412 1157